LINUX.ORG.RU
ФорумTalks

Меня терзают смутные сомнения

 


0

3

Как думаете, когда закончится СВО и постепенно начнут снимать санкции, не случится ли откат назад в сфере служебного ПО: с «Астры/Альта/РедОС» на MS Windows, с PostgreSQL на Oracle и т.д.?

★★★★★

Последнее исправление: Mischutka (всего исправлений: 1)
Ответ на: комментарий от sanyo1234

Бэкапить из облака к себе нельзя?

Можно, нельзя - роли не играет, оно просто не ваше, что там может произойти с данными вы не знаете и вам никто не расскажет. Чистое одномоментное пролюбливание это хоть вариант при котором спасут локальные бэкапы, гораздо хуже это вариант возможной порчи информации.

В качестве основной базы никто не использует?

ССЗБ хватает.

anc ★★★★★
()
Ответ на: комментарий от sanyo1234

Если вы используете rdbms на уровне db

Это как ? :)

А это как большинство макак, используют только как хранилище, в смысле только таблички создают и на этом всё.

anc ★★★★★
()
Ответ на: комментарий от anc

Можно, нельзя - роли не играет, оно просто не ваше, что там может произойти с данными вы не знаете и вам никто не расскажет. Чистое одномоментное пролюбливание это хоть вариант при котором спасут локальные бэкапы, гораздо хуже это вариант возможной порчи информации.

Сейчас тебе расскажут про контракт и обязательства.

Zhbert ★★★★★
()
Ответ на: комментарий от anc

гораздо хуже это вариант возможной порчи информации.

Действительно очень серьёзный аргумент, который часто упускают из вида те, кто фапает на PaaS и SaaS.

Я бы даже обратил внимание на возможность таргетированного небольшого изменения данных в чьих-либо интересах. К сожалению такой риск существует и вне облака. И ещё вопрос, где выше вероятность случиться подобному, в хорошо охраняемом облаке или в псевдосерверной для self-hosted.

Но таки существуют и immutable СУБД ?

sanyo1234
()
Последнее исправление: sanyo1234 (всего исправлений: 1)

Во-первых, это всё надолго. И сама СВО, и снятие санкций после её завершения. Даже если договоряться о чем-то очень выгодным, снимут пару санкций там на нефть и авиаперелеты, а остальное «забудут».

Во-вторых, те кто уже перешёл с условного oracle на postgres, разработал костыли для отсутствующего функционала, завязал своё решение на наличенствующий и отсутсвующий уже в oracle, тем какой смысл возвращаться обратно? Разве что бюджетники в рамках попила бабла...

Что касается всяких редос это вроде как тема для всяких госов и прочих подневольных, остальным ничто не мешает и сейчас юзать какую-нибудь убунту. Отрезали только платные линуксы.

KivApple ★★★★★
()
Последнее исправление: KivApple (всего исправлений: 3)
Ответ на: комментарий от sanyo1234

Подсказываю, штатными средствами облака обычно нельзя бэкапить за пределы облака

а эта гадость хуже, чем я думала. никогда никому не советовала такое юзать, но теперь просто десятикратно не советую.

Iron_Bug ★★★★★
()
Ответ на: комментарий от KivApple

Бизнес просто вернется на корпоративные БД т.к. умеет считать свои деньги, а гос структуры смогут дальше покупать postgres по цене oracle и раздувать штат для поддержки всех этих импорто замещенных ‘продуктов’.

прочих подневольных

Проблема только в том, что в подневольные записали большую часть среднего и крупного бизнеса, а так сейчас бы ничего не ограничивало бы использовать oracle на RHEL.

Mr13
()
Последнее исправление: Mr13 (всего исправлений: 2)
Ответ на: комментарий от Zhbert

Сейчас тебе расскажут про контракт и обязательства.

Так что бы ткнуть носом, надо хоть по каким-то признакам узнать о том, что что-то пошло не так.

anc ★★★★★
()
Ответ на: комментарий от Iron_Bug

а эта гадость хуже, чем я думала. никогда никому не советовала такое юзать, но теперь просто десятикратно не советую.

Обычно для вендорлочности они препятствуют внешнему бэкапу PaaS и SaaS, а IaaS конечно можно, как они запретят zfs send, rsync, etc. с клиентской виртуалки.

Облачные managed базы таки бывает и можно обычными штатными средствами, если есть возможность указать принимающий хост за пределы хоста СУБД или если утилита бэкапа, запущенная локально, сохраняет локальный бэкап сама.

А вот например, облачный Yandex GitLab было нельзя сбэкапить себе локально.

Основные преимущества удачно выбранного облака - это высокий аптайм, хорошая безопасность, еластичность при росте нагрузки. Локально вы не сможете достичь того, что достижимо в облачном ДЦ tier 4.

sanyo1234
()
Последнее исправление: sanyo1234 (всего исправлений: 3)
Ответ на: комментарий от Mr13

Бизнес просто вернется на корпоративные БД

Можно не возвращать MSSQL и Oracle, верните хотя бы IBM Db2 :)

sanyo1234
()
Ответ на: комментарий от sanyo1234

В смысле без ключей, отношений и т.п. вьюшек и процедур?

Ну PK в виде сурогатного макаки ещё осиливают, но на этом их полномочия реально всё, даже FK для них это что-то непознанное.

anc ★★★★★
()
Ответ на: комментарий от anc

Главное, айтишный возрастной ценз не поднимать выше 35 лет, а пенсию не выдавать раньше 70. Чтобы те, кто ещё пока помнят про FK поскорее это «забыли».

sanyo1234
()
Последнее исправление: sanyo1234 (всего исправлений: 1)
Ответ на: комментарий от sanyo1234

А как быть с аналитикой? Всегда ETL-ить,

«ETL является фундаментальным процессом для построения систем бизнес-аналитики (BI), хранилищ данных и платформ для работы с большими данными». Как раз твой вариант.

в то время как проприетарные СУБД неплохо справляются с HTAP (OLTP и OLAP одновременно) нагрузкой ?

Откуда тогда появились проприетарные ETL-системы?

* Informatica PowerCenter
* IBM DataStage
* Microsoft SSIS
* Oracle Data Integrator
* AWS Glue
* Azure Data Factory
* Google Cloud Dataflow

Они ведь не нужны, проприетарные СУБД и сами справляются. А вот поди ж ты, каждый вендор нагородил, и Микрософт и Оракул. Наверно, они веруют в свои БД чуть меньше чем ты.

Xintrea ★★★★★
()
Ответ на: комментарий от Xintrea

Откуда тогда появились проприетарные ETL-системы?

Это для каких объёмов? Такие без потери ACID наверно только GP и его форки осилят и то с оговорками?

sanyo1234
()
Ответ на: комментарий от anc

Ну PK в виде сурогатного

Что-то я сегодня очень-очень торможу. Это же когда уникально-генерённый гуид без другой смысловой нагрузки в качестве первичного ключа? Это же вроде самое простое что вообще есть) (или в этом и шутка??)

frunobulax ★★★
()
Ответ на: комментарий от frunobulax

Это когда что-то в духе id auto_increment

anc ★★★★★
()
Ответ на: комментарий от sanyo1234

Я бы даже обратил внимание на возможность таргетированного небольшого изменения данных в чьих-либо интересах.

И такая вероятность существует, и вот совсем не стремящаяся к маловероятным. Это я исхожу из личного опыта, когда таки конкурентам нашего клиента захотелось почитать почту которая размещалась у хостера в инете.

И ещё вопрос, где выше вероятность случиться подобному, в хорошо охраняемом облаке или в псевдосерверной для self-hosted.

А что вы подразумеваете под «псевдосерверной»?

anc ★★★★★
()
Ответ на: комментарий от anc

А что вы подразумеваете под «псевдосерверной»?

Среднестатистическая серверная недофинансированной непрофильной организации по сравнению с DC tier4, примерно как дырявый сарай vs люкс 5 звёзд.

sanyo1234
()
Ответ на: комментарий от sanyo1234

А, ну тогда в облаке однозначно вероятность куда как выше.

anc ★★★★★
()
Ответ на: комментарий от sanyo1234

Такие без потери ACID наверно только GP и его форки осилят и то с оговорками?

Не только лишь ЧР может осилить оговорку ТП. Мало кто может ПКХД форки у кислотных хоть в банках хоть на плюмбе. Имперцы тебе потери обеспечат - ибо YCCP.

Xintrea ★★★★★
()
Ответ на: комментарий от anc

И всё взаимодействие с БД сводят к ORM и CRUD. Вместо того, чтобы из браузера дёрнуть процедуру через http-listener этой-же базы, а в ответ получить готовый html для участка на страничке :)

Paka_RD
()
Ответ на: комментарий от frunobulax

Не, такой даже делать не надо, он всегда есть - ROWID :) Уникален в рамках БД. Правда поменяется, если удалить и вставить снова.

Paka_RD
()
Ответ на: комментарий от Paka_RD

Не, такой даже делать не надо, он всегда есть - ROWID

Здесь разговор про базы вообще, а не про то, что в какой-то конкретной реализации что-то есть.

anc ★★★★★
()
Ответ на: комментарий от Paka_RD

Правда поменяется, если удалить и вставить снова.

С autoincrement вроде бы тоже меняется.

И всё взаимодействие с БД сводят к ORM и CRUD. Вместо того, чтобы из браузера дёрнуть процедуру через http-listener этой-же базы, а в ответ получить готовый html для участка на страничке :)

А можно поподробнее?

Я от настоящей разработки далек, но для своих поделок вроде как стараюсь придерживаться бест практисес. И вот с крюдами и бд мне более всего не понятно - можно же вообще как угодно слепить.

frunobulax ★★★
()
Ответ на: комментарий от sanyo1234

Такие без потери ACID наверно только GP и его форки осилят и то с оговорками?

Речь о Greenplum и его свободных форках.

sanyo1234
()
Ответ на: комментарий от sanyo1234

«Эксперта» видно издалека (сарказм).

Кстати, как ты полку на протяжку закатывать будешь? Уже подумал как СУ и СХ обеспечишь? Если категория МХ не установлена, тебе же сразу ПБ предъявят, и пофигу будет что СГП с нотификацией.

Xintrea ★★★★★
()
Ответ на: комментарий от Xintrea

Не только лишь ЧР может осилить оговорку ТП. Мало кто может ПКХД форки у кислотных хоть в банках хоть на плюмбе. Имперцы тебе потери обеспечат - ибо YCCP.

Кстати, как ты полку на протяжку закатывать будешь? Уже подумал как СУ и СХ обеспечишь? Если категория МХ не установлена, тебе же сразу ПБ предъявят, и пофигу будет что СГП с нотификацией.

У @Xintrea бредогенератор сломался, отправьте его на госпитализацию, пожалуйста.

sanyo1234
()
Ответ на: комментарий от Xintrea

хотя мы с тобой базы данных обсуждаем.

Для начала научись отличать базы данных от СУБД, которые мы обсуждали в начале нашей дискуссии.

Но в отмеченных мной выше двух твоих сообщениях чего-либо про СУБД не наблюдается.

sanyo1234
()
Ответ на: комментарий от Xintrea

Ну да, полку на протяжку я точно не катил, но зато по части СУБД знаю многое по архитектуре, движкам, масштабированию и HA.

У каждого своя специализация: кто-то физически стеллажи собирает, а кто-то логически кластера.

Современные NVMe как бы намекают на избыточность твоих полок.

sanyo1234
()
Ответ на: комментарий от sanyo1234

Ну да, полку на протяжку я точно не катил

О чем тогда с тобой можно разговаривать?

ЗЫЖ полку не катят, полку закатывают.

но зато по части СУБД знаю многое

Ох, фантазер.

Xintrea ★★★★★
()
Ответ на: комментарий от frunobulax

Правда поменяется, если удалить и вставить снова.

С autoincrement вроде бы тоже меняется.

Там где autoinc прям из каробки да. Но оно не везде в чистом виде, где-то генераторы используются, где-то sequence, т.е. это вещи которые в прямую не повлияют на «удалить и вставить снова».

anc ★★★★★
()
Ответ на: комментарий от frunobulax

Тут я хотел сказать, что часто БД используют лишь непосредственно для манипуляции со строками таблиц. Хотя, там можно разместить и логику приложения и даже реализацию UI. В частности, в оракле есть встроенный http листенер (пакет EPG), это какбы срощенный с БД вебсервер, позволяющий из браузера запустить хранимую процедуру. А в ответ (в браузер) получить длинную строку - html(и js). Это такой, немного маргинальный, способ построить из экзнмпляра БД целое приложение. Все файлы этой системы - будут файлы БД. А картинки, иконки, документы - в блобах БД. Еще есть его вариация, называется APEX.

Paka_RD
()
Закрыто добавление комментариев для недавно зарегистрированных пользователей (со score < 50)